SQL语法错误是指在编写SQL语句时,违反了SQL语法规定的规则,导致无法正确执行该语句。常见的SQL语法错误包括:
1. 语法拼写错误:例如拼写错误的关键字、表名、列名等。
2. 缺少必要的关键字:例如缺少SELECT、FROM、WHERE等关键字。
3. 表达式错误:例如使用了错误的运算符或函数。
4. 缺少引号或引号不匹配:例如忘记给字符串值加上引号或引号不匹配。
5. SQL语句分号缺失:在某些数据库中,每条SQL语句需要以分号结尾,如果缺失分号会导致语法错误。
访问规则冲突是指对数据库的访问操作与数据库的安全设置或权限限制存在冲突,无法完成所需操作。常见的访问规则冲突包括:
1. 缺少权限:例如尝试对受限制的表或列进行查询、插入、更新等操作时,缺少相应的权限。
2. 重复命名:例如在数据库中有多个同名的表或列,导致无法确定具体操作哪个对象。
3. 锁定冲突:例如多个会话同时尝试修改同一行数据,会导致锁定冲突。
4. 事务隔离级别冲突:当使用了不同的事务隔离级别,可能会出现读取到脏数据、重复读等问题,与所需操作产生冲突。
要解决SQL语法错误,需要仔细检查SQL语句的语法是否符合规定,并修正错误的部分。可以参考相关数据库的文档或查询语法规则来确认正确的语法。
要解决访问规则冲突,需要具有足够的权限或者修改相关的数据库安全设置。可以与数据库管理员或拥有管理员权限的用户合作解决问题。
版权申明:财旺号所有作品(图文、音视频)均由用户自行上传分享,仅供网友学习交流,不声明或保证其内容的正确性,如发现本站有涉嫌抄袭侵权/违法违规的内容。请发送邮件至 1790309299@qq.com 举报,一经查实,本站将立刻删除。